Scientifically speaking, a 2014 study in the Journal of Clinical and Diagnostic Research found that vibration therapy could reduce delayed onset muscle soreness (DOMS) by up to 30% when used consistently after workouts. This was a revelation for me because, like many, I often struggled with stiffness after leg days or intense cardio sessions. This reduction makes a massive difference, especially for those who engage in high-frequency training.
When we talk about the science, it's crucial to understand terms like "myofascial release" and "muscle recovery." A massage gun essentially targets these areas using rapid bursts of pressure that stimulate blood flow and, consequently, oxygen distribution across muscle tissues. This increased blood flow helps in flushing out toxins and reducing lactic acid buildup, speeding up the recovery process significantly.

But how exactly does it feel to use this tool? Imagine a vibration coursing through your arms, easing those muscle knots. It’s similar to having a deep tissue massage, yet you can control the intensity and pinpoint the exact areas you need relief in. The gun comes with various attachments and settings, each designed for different muscle groups and pressure levels. I found myself reaching for the round head attachment the most – ideal for large muscle groups – set at moderate speed, which is around 2,400 percussions per minute.
In terms of practicality, the device itself is lightweight, generally under 2.5 pounds, so it's easily portable. You can toss it in your gym bag without worrying about added bulk. Battery life varies, but most are rechargeable with an average life of 3 to 6 hours per charge. From my personal experience, I found devices that had a longer battery life often commanded slightly higher prices, typically ranging from $200 to $300. But think about it: the cost of a single professional massage session can easily hit $100 or more, making this a worthwhile investment over time if used regularly.

Now, does everyone need to rush out and buy one immediately? The short answer: it depends on your lifestyle. If you're someone actively participating in rigorous exercise, you'll likely find substantial benefits. But for the occasional gym-goer, the need might not be as pressing, though it's still nice to have on hand for those surprise muscle cramps or when you're experimenting with new exercises that test new muscle groups.
